Hardware
State-of-the-art hardware is underlying the Science IT Computing services, including:
- Intel Xeon and AMD EPYC CPUs
- NVIDIA T4, V100, A100 GPUs
- InfiniBand and HPE Cray Slingshot
Details are available in the Science IT Computing User Documentation.
Software
Science IT focuses on the usage of open-source software solutions, to cover for the general needs of research groups. This includes the software packages and tools listed in the following for which Science IT has expertise.
| IT Administration | Ansible, CFEngine, OpenStack |
|---|---|
| Cluster | Slurm, Spark |
| Databases | MariaDB, MongoDB, MySQL, PostgreSQL, SQLite |
| Storage | Ceph, CephFS, NFS, S3, Swift, ZFS |
| Research Data Management | openBIS |
| Programming Languages | C, C++, Java, Javascript, Python, R, Rust, Scala, SQL, Typescript |
| Programming Models | CUDA, Open MPI |
| Frontend Frameworks | React |
| Python packages | Dask, Flask, IPython Parallel, matplotlib, NumPy, pandas, SciPy |
| R packages | shiny, stats, tidyverse |
| Interactive Computing Notebooks | Jupyter, RStudio |
| Computational Environments | Anaconda, Docker, Singularity |
| Workflows | Snakemake |
| Machine Learning | pytorch, scikit-learn, TensorFlow |
